The Unicode character 2A698 "𪚘" is a CJK (Chinese, Japanese, and Korean) ideograph encoded in the CJK Unified Ideographs Extension B block, part of the Unicode Standard's ongoing extension of the CJK Unified Ideographs beyond the original Basic Multilingual Plane block. Characters in blocks like this one are typically rare, historic, dialectal, or otherwise uncommon Han characters, often needed for personal names, place names, or classical and specialized texts that aren't covered by the more commonly used ideographs.
